RentWay Reviews FAQs

Is RentWay a good company to work for?

RentWay has an overall rating of 3.2 Average Rating out of 5, based on over 4 RentWay Review Ratings left anonymously by RentWay employees, which is 18% lower than the average rating for all companies on CareerBliss. 75% of employees would recommend working at RentWay.

Does RentWay pay their employees well?

RentWay employees earn $39,500 annually on average, or $19 per hour, which is 40% lower than the national salary average of $66,000 per year. 0 RentWay employees have shared their salaries on CareerBliss. Find RentWay Salaries by Job Title.

How satisfied are employees working at RentWay?

75% of employees would recommend working at RentWay with the overall rating of 3.2 out of 5. Employees also rated RentWay 3.5 out of 5 for Company Culture, 3.9 for Rewards You Receive, 3.6 for Growth Opportunities and 3.9 for support you get.
